Output 35185874eeb964d7fa6a1878da1a99914177cfacbb4b0501cb57a0b1f5f2d3c5:16

value
114953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5f608b677ccbc3c10576b97c7f9f6144d0ba58a OP_EQUAL
address
3NewQDZHRufvQCpqjwijwdsU5EJpuwzvrD
transaction
35185874eeb964d7fa6a1878da1a99914177cfacbb4b0501cb57a0b1f5f2d3c5